首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为filebeat创建管道

是指在使用filebeat工具时,通过配置文件或命令行参数创建一个数据传输管道,用于将日志文件的内容发送到指定的目标位置。filebeat是一个轻量级的日志数据收集器,可以监控指定目录下的日志文件,并将日志数据发送到指定的输出位置,如Elasticsearch、Logstash等。

创建filebeat管道的步骤如下:

  1. 配置filebeat:通过编辑filebeat配置文件(一般为filebeat.yml),指定要监控的日志文件路径、输出位置等信息。可以使用各种配置选项来定制filebeat的行为,如输入、过滤器、输出等。
  2. 启动filebeat:运行filebeat程序,开始监控指定的日志文件,并将日志数据发送到指定的输出位置。可以通过命令行参数指定配置文件路径,也可以使用默认的配置文件路径。
  3. 监控日志文件:filebeat会定期检查指定的日志文件,当有新的日志数据产生时,会将数据读取并发送到指定的输出位置。可以配置filebeat的采集频率、忽略文件等选项来满足不同的需求。
  4. 数据传输:filebeat将采集到的日志数据发送到指定的输出位置,如Elasticsearch、Logstash等。可以通过配置输出选项来指定输出位置的地址、认证信息等。
  5. 数据处理:在数据传输过程中,可以通过配置过滤器来对日志数据进行处理,如解析结构化日志、添加标签、过滤特定的日志事件等。

filebeat的优势和应用场景:

  • 轻量级:filebeat是一个轻量级的数据收集器,占用资源少,适合部署在各种环境中。
  • 实时性:filebeat可以实时监控日志文件,并将新产生的日志数据实时传输到指定的输出位置,保证数据的及时性。
  • 灵活性:filebeat支持多种配置选项,可以根据需求定制数据收集和传输的行为,满足不同场景的需求。
  • 可扩展性:filebeat可以与其他工具(如Elasticsearch、Logstash等)结合使用,构建完整的日志处理和分析系统。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云日志服务(CLS):https://cloud.tencent.com/product/cls
  • 腾讯云弹性搜索(ES):https://cloud.tencent.com/product/es
  • 腾讯云云原生应用引擎(TKE):https://cloud.tencent.com/product/tke

请注意,以上答案仅供参考,具体的配置和产品选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

面向DataOps:Apache Airflow DAG 构建 CICD管道

使用 GitHub Actions 构建有效的 CI/CD 管道以测试您的 Apache Airflow DAG 并将其部署到 Amazon MWAA 介绍 在这篇文章中,我们将学习如何使用 GitHub...Actions 我们的 Apache Airflow DAG 构建有效的 CI/CD 工作流。...我们将测试尽可能向左移动(指的是从左到右移动的步骤管道),并在沿途的多个点进行测试。...Flake8 Flake8被称为“您的样式指南执行工具”,被描述模块化源代码检查器。它是一个命令行实用程序,用于在 Python 项目中强制样式一致性。...根据GitHub,机密是您在组织、存储库或存储库环境中创建的加密环境变量。加密的机密允许您在存储库中存储敏感信息,例如访问令牌。您创建的密钥可用于 GitHub Actions 工作流程。

3K30

0504-使用Pulse数据管道实现主动告警

这个应用程序的消费者并不关心我们如何构建数据管道。他们关心的是如果数据管道出问题了,导致最终用户没有获得他们的数据,这家公司将因为无法满足合规可能遭受巨额罚款。...具体一点就是我们需要确保任何错误都不会被忽视,如果数据管道的任何部分出现问题,都需要能够主动采取行动。...4.Collection Roller: 处理应用程序日志生命周期和管道。用户可以配置多久日志创建一次新的索引和将日志保存多长时间。...write alias(在Pulse内部以_latest后缀)指向最近创建的集合。 它被Log Collector使用,所以它不需要了解特定的collection。...timestamp:[NOW-10MINUTES TO NOW] AND metric:[101 TO *] OR metric: [0 TO 49] 为了让日志可视化以便我们的客户可以看到趋势并深入了解错误,我们每个应用程序创建了一个仪表板

70820

ASP.NET Core管道深度剖析(2):创建一个“迷你版”的管道来模拟真实管道请求处理流程

WebHostBuilder对象,在调用其Build方法创建应用宿主的WebHost之前,我们调用其UseServer方法注册了一个用于创建服务器的HttpListenerServerFactory对象...HttpListenerServerFactory对象用于创建一个名为HttpListenerServer的服务器,这是我们自己定义的服务器,它利用一个HttpListener对象实现了针对HTTP请求的监听...我们通过WebHostBuilder来创建WebHost,并领用后者来构建请求处理管道。 请求处理管道通过一个Server和一个HttpApplication对象组成,后者是对所有注册的中间件的封装。...当WebHost被启动的时候,它会创建Server和HttpApplication对象,并将后者作为参数调用Server的Start方法以启动服务器。...我们将在后续的两篇文章对模拟管道的设计和实现作详细介绍,相信读者朋友们据此可以对实现在ASP.NET Core管道中的请求处理流程以及管道自身的创建流程有一个深刻的认识,如果大家对此有兴趣,敬请关注本系列后续文章

70090

ELK、Filebeat环境搭建

简介 ELKElasticsearch、Logstash、Kibana简称,Filebeat日志传输工具 Elasticsearch The Heart of the Elastic Stack,Elasticsearch...是一个基于分布式RESTful风格的搜索和分析引擎,能够解决越来越多的用例,作为Elastic Stack的核心,它集中存储数据,以便预期发现意外情况 Logstash Logstash是一个开源的服务器端数据处理管道...,将恢复到原来的速度,继续传输数据 简单的来说,Filebeat用来检测数据,把数据发送给Logstash,Logstash是具备实时传输数据的管道,将数据从管道的输入端传输到输出端,而且可以根据需要过滤.../filebeat -e -c filebeat.yml -d "publish" 发现filebeat已经向logstash发送数据了: ?...创建索引: ? 创建索引成功后,发现已经可以看到数据了: ?

1.1K81

Logstash: 如何创建可维护和可重用的 Logstash 管道

为了使此类实现更具可维护性,我将展示如何通过从模块化组件创建管道来提高代码的可重用性。 写这篇文章的动机 Logstash 通常有必要将通用的处理逻辑子集应用于来自多个输入源的事件。...在下面,我们将定义两个独特的管道,这些管道是几个模块化 Logstash 组件的组合。...,两个管道中都存在文件 02_filter.cfg,该文件演示了如何在两个文件中定义和维护两个管道共有的代码,以及如何由多个管道执行这些代码。...在运行 Logstash 的终端中键入内容,然后按 Return 键为此管道创建一个事件。 完成此操作后,你应该会看到类似以下的内容: hello, the world!...结论 使用全局表达式可以使 Logstash 管道由模块化组件组成,这些组件存储单独的文件。 这样可以提高代码的可维护性,可重用性和可读性。

1.2K31

Linux操作系统安装ELK stack日志管理系统--(1)Logstash和Filebeat的安装与使用

这里:https://artifacts.elastic.co/downloads/logstash/logstash-5.2.1.tar.gz (3)使用wget下载: ?...Logstash事件处理管道有三个阶段:输入→过滤器→输出。输入生成事件,过滤器修改它们,并将输出发送到其他地方。...使用Filebeat将日志行发送到Logstash 在创建Logstash管道之前,可以配置Filebeat以将日志行发送到Logstash。...(6)修改Logstash的配置文件 由于使用Filebeat作为输入,则需要修改相应的输入插件,修改前几步创建的logstash.conf文件,修改后的配置文件如下: ?...版权声明 Java后端技术所推送文章,本人原创、网上收集或其他作者投稿,对于网上收集部分除非确实无法确认,我们都会注明作者和来源。部分文章推送时未能与原作者取得联系。

1.4K20

SwiftShot:增强现实创建游戏

SwiftShot:增强现实创建游戏 了解Apple如何为WWDC18构建精选演示,并获得使用ARKit,SceneKit和Swift制作自己的多人游戏的技巧。...当您开始自己的会话时,启动会话的玩家会创建一个ARWorldMap包含ARKit对游戏板周围区域的空间理解。加入会话的其他玩家会收到地图的副本,并查看主持人查看该表的照片。...有关设置多人AR会话的更多详细信息,请参阅创建多用户AR体验。有关此应用程序如何实现Multipeer Connectivity的详细信息,请参阅 GameBrowser和GameSession类。...每当本地玩家执行将触发游戏事件的动作(例如在弹弓附近触摸屏幕时),游戏创建相应的GameAction并将其添加到列表的末尾。...方向可以表示始终正的幅度的单位四元数,而后者又可以写四分量向量。另外,单位四元数的一个分量总是取决于其他三个,并且这些组件的值总是在从范围-1/sqrt(2)到1/sqrt(2)。

1.7K30

了解Logstash

用Logstash解析日志 在上一小节中,你已经创建了一个基本的Logstash管道来测试你的Logstash设置。...在这一小节中,你将创建一个Logstash管道,并且使用Filebeat将Apache Web日志作为input,解析这些日志,然后将解析的数据写到一个Elasticsearch集群中。...配置Filebeat来发送日志行到Logstash 在你创建Logstash管道之前,你需要先配置Filebeat来发送日志行到Logstash。...用Grok过滤器插件解析日志 现在你有了一个工作管道,可以从Filebeat读取日志行。但是你可能已经注意到日志消息的格式并不理想。你想要解析日志消息,以便从日志中创建特定的、命名的字段。...grok 过滤器插件允许你将非结构化日志数据解析结构化和可查询的数据。

1.2K111

一文秒懂!腾讯云ES HTTPS 集群访问通信最佳实践

二、Beats输出到HTTPS集群 1、CVM Metriceat输出到ES 我们首先在腾讯云CVM控制台创建一个和ES集群同VPC下的CVM,创建好后,将得到的pem鉴权文件上传到该CVM上,这里的存放路径...ES集群中自动创建了metricbeat相关的索引 2、TKE Filebeat日志采集器输出到ES TKE Filebeat日志采集器输出到HTTPS的ES集群流程和CVM的metricBeat输出一样...创建Filebeat TKE日志采集器 下面进行Filebeat采集器的基本信息配置,如版本号选择,采集器输出ES集群选择,如图7、8所示: 图7. 配置Filbeat采集器的输出端集群 图8....配置Filebeat采集TKE容器日志集群 创建Filebeat TKE容器日志采集器后,随后我们在TKE集群的详情页,找到配置管理中的ConfigMap,然后找到对应beats的config文件:...点击保存并部署管道后,就会在管道列表里可以看到我们刚刚新建出来的管道信息了,此时状态运行中。 图17.

60010

TKE创建StorageClass配置Provisionernfs

目前TKE的StorageClas 支持qcloud-cbs(云硬盘)类型的,还没有支持到cfs(nfs文件存储 ),本教程通过创建相关配置文件达到StorageClass分配nfs动态卷。...master/nfs-client 一、申请cfs卷 文件系统需要与云主机同在基础网络或一个私有网络下才能直接访问,请选择需要访问文件系统的云主机所在网络 [b55jommjzf.png] 二、测试挂载CFS 创建一个...example.com/nfs [cwrlz9wrrw.png] 5.创建测试claim 接下来要创建测试的claim,以检测StorageClass能否正常工作: 编写并创建test-claim.yaml...如下,注意storageClassName应确保与上面创建的StorageClass名称一致。...,用kubectl get pvc查看,观察新创建的PVC能够自动绑定PV。

2.3K50

Apache创建自签名SSL证书

“X.509”是SSL和TLS其密钥和证书管理所遵循的公钥基础结构标准。因为我们想要创建一个新的X.509证书,所以我们使用这个子命令。...我们没有创建在上一步中签署证书所需的密钥,因此我们需要将其与证书一起创建。rsa:2048部分告诉它制作一个2048位长的RSA密钥。...-keyout:这一行告诉OpenSSL在哪里放置我们正在创建的生成的私钥文件。 -out:这告诉OpenSSL在哪里放置我们正在创建的证书。 综上所述,这些选项将创建密钥文件和证书。...要将未加密的虚拟主机文件以将所有流量重定向SSL加密,我们可以打开/etc/apache2/sites-available/000-default.conf文件: sudo nano /etc/apache2...如果您将Apache配置HTTP重定向到HTTPS,则还可以检查重定向是否正常运行: http://server_domain_or_IP 如果这显示相同的图标,这意味着您的重定向工作正常。

6.1K100
领券